Transaction e7060d995b21014140afe42b23d01c5bbee9dcff1ff230458a1f7bc89057578e
1 Input
1 Output
-
e7060d995b21014140afe42b23d01c5bbee9dcff1ff230458a1f7bc89057578e:0
- value
- 99270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 676ed46b8b2519e12a0716595aff9cb7dd66990e OP_EQUAL
- address
- 3B7vHtYHj9bsuViZcnQ6MrJkCvodSUf1Dw